As part of the migration from the old Keylane swipe system to the new Portcullis tap readers at Ashenvale Works, the facilities desk should reissue badges floor by floor, starting with Level 2. Old cards stop working each Friday at 18:00 for the floors migrated that week. If a reader fails during cutover, unlock the affected door manually using the override code below.

staff pass of tajog-bahap = bdg-GTUUI-82661

Subject: Audio-guide ownership change

Hi all — quick note ahead of the security review of Echowalk, our audio-guide app for the Marrow Hall museum. I've been covering the auth and download-token code, but I'm rotating off next sprint. Threat-model docs and past findings are in the shared vault. Going forward, all security questions and review sign-offs for Echowalk should go to the new owner.

signatory, yahog-badug: Quenix Ulaael

**Break-glass: Thistledown static rebuilds**

If incremental rebuilds on Thistledown wedge and pages go stale, don't restart the whole builder — just flush the fragment cache and requeue. If that fails, you'll need break-glass access to force a full rebuild. Grab the passphrase below and keep it handy.

recovery phrase for yadug-yawif: quenix-druix

## Service Accounts — Healthcheck Probes

The `probe-svc` account runs the health checks that the Wrengate load balancer uses to mark Orchardview nodes healthy. If nodes are flapping, verify the probe account's credentials haven't been revoked before escalating. The probes authenticate against the internal status API using the key shown below.

gateway credential: vxb3-o9a

Subject: Planner regression cut-over complete

We finished moving Quartzine's reporting cluster back to the pinned planner build after last week's regression caused nested-loop plans on large joins. Latency is back to baseline and the alert has cleared. If it fires again overnight, do not re-enable the new planner; page the data platform lead instead. The cluster is currently running with this configuration:

config for hawip-bahop:
[fendor]
host = fendor.paliqworks.corp
user = fendor_svc
database = fendor_prod